The Crimean Khanate was a Turkic Tatar state and vassal of the Ottoman Empire that controlled the Crimean Peninsula and surrounding steppes from the 15th to the 18th century, known for its role in Black Sea politics and slave raids into Eastern Europe.

The Kazan Khanate was a medieval Tatar Turkic state centered on the city of Kazan, which emerged from the Golden Horde and became a major regional power and frequent adversary of Muscovy until its conquest by Ivan the Terrible in 1552.
